Creative Director at Los Angeles Kings4.5We use Adobe Creative Cloud at the Los Angeles Kings for graphics and video production due to its seamless integration. Although valuable, Premier Pro often crashes, prompting us to be cautious with updates. We've experienced a positive return on investment.

Creative Director at AdamSmiths.com4.0We use Adobe Creative Cloud in our marketing department for editing fonts, illustrations, and videos. While we've seen a positive ROI, the tool could improve the process of transferring objects and files between different software within the suite.
Freelance Corporate Trainer at Freelancer4.0I use Adobe Creative Cloud for training clients and freelancing work in various applications like Photoshop and Illustrator. Its generative AI enhances workflow efficiency. While some software bugs exist, it still provides a good return on investment.
